Arden Motorsport target success on home soil at Silverstone

Red Arrows look to continue fine form at the home of British motorsport.

Arden Motorsport are looking to build on their successful 2020 British F4 campaign with further silverware at their ‘home’ circuit this weekend [26-27 September].

Title contender Alex Connor will be targeting a return to the podium after a difficult round last time out at Thruxton in which harsh luck denied him the results his pace deserved.

The 16-year-old – who already has one victory and a further four podiums to his name so far this season – demonstrated his fighting spirit at Thruxton with a sensational recovery drive from 12th to fourth in the final encounter, setting the fastest lap of the race in the process.

Donington Park race winner Connor, who currently sits a comfortable fifth in the Drivers’ standings, will be hoping to translate that blistering pace into a return to the rostrum this weekend.

Roman Bilinski secured his second podium of the 2020 season with a measured drive at Thruxton, progressing from eighth on the grid to bring home third position at the chequered flag.

Strong results in races one and three saw the Ginetta graduate collect a solid points haul in Hampshire, which he will be hoping to replicate at the similarly high-speed Silverstone circuit this weekend.

Rookie Frederick Lubin replicated his Rookie Cup success from Oulton Park by tallying up a further duo of category victories in the opening pair of races at Thruxton.

Closing the deficit in the class standings to just 32 points, the YRDA-backed racer will be hoping to further cut that gap in the trio of contests at Silverstone.

Competitive action at the Northamptonshire circuit is scheduled to get underway at 11:05 on Saturday with qualifying, followed by the opening race of the weekend that afternoon at 15:50.

Sunday sees a double-header of races to round out the weekend with races two and three set to start at 12:07 and 16:37 respectively, with all the action live on ITV’s free-to-air television coverage.
